Summary
Stroke commonly results in impairments of balance, mobility, and lower extremity motor function that limit independence in daily activities. Electromyography (EMG) biofeedback enhances motor relearning by providing real-time feedback regarding muscle activation. Although both visual and auditory EMG biofeedback have demonstrated benefits in stroke rehabilitation, evidence directly comparing these feedback modalities remains limited. This randomized controlled trial aims to compare the effects of visual and auditory EMG biofeedback, each combined with conventional physiotherapy, on balance, functional mobility, motor function, and functional independence in individuals with stroke.
